The Eshete colony, also know As the south BGI or DOT cats, are sadly in trouble. These mostly senior cats are looking very rough!! We’d like to re- vet many of them. Update vaccines and get them a grooming. They all have painful dreadlocks.
A handful of years ago the DOT took over a strip of land along the Columbia street bike path which was previously run by the BGI (Brooklyn Greenway Initiative), the DOT luckily were only using 1/2 of the site so all the kitties were still able to have 1/2 of a field to be safe in, play in and where we (the cat lovers of @bkwaterfrontcats) were able to build and maintain winter shelter for all Eshetes cats.
This year everything changed. Late summer and this Fall, the DOT have now taken over the entire site, the entire strip of field, and now is in the process of black topping it. Soon there will be huge trucks and equipment on the site with DOT Bridge Dept that keeps the snow off our city’s bridges. Plus Huge piles of salt will be delivered and stored there on a regular basis.
But this is not even the worst part of the story, the worst part is: The DOT Will NOT Let US PUT Winter SHETERS FOR ESHETE’s CATS. For years the cats have gotten use to
Us providing shelters for them. And now we are worried they won’t know how to keep themselves dry and warm.
The DOT did leave a small area for the north BGI- DOT cats, @bkwaterfrontcats, but sadly Eshetes cats, the south cat, just do not feel at home with the north cats. It’s two very distinct colonies. Like Two huge, but very different families. So thus far the south cats have not joined the north cats.
Hopefully Eshetes kitties will find dry areas to shelter, here or there on the port… but We are still desperately trying to communicate with the DOT to get permission from them to place winter shelters on their sites for The cats (feel free to reach out if you’d Like to help Us in this effort ) but for now …
